 | | The environment and prehistory of the Central Namib Desert The most arid region in the southern African subcontinent is the Namib Desert, extending along the Atlantic littoral from south of the Orange River for more than 2 000 km to the north, across the Cunene River and into Angola. |
 | | In Namibia, the inland limits of the desert are between 100 km and 200 km from the coast, coinciding with the 200 mm isohyet and the foothills of a broken longitudinal escarpment. |
 | | In practice, it is convenient to distinguish the Central Namib, with its undulating gravel plains, from the dune sea of the Southern Namib, which extends only as far north as the lower reaches of the !Khuiseb River. |
